The Rolling Stones' 1967 album, Their Satanic Majesties Request, is often described as their most controversial and experimental work, famously viewed as a psychedelic "beautiful disasterpiece" by critics [13, 24]. Released on December 8, 1967, it was the band's only full foray into psychedelia and was heavily criticized at the time as an inferior imitation of the Beatles' Sgt. Lack of Direction: Their long-time producer, Andrew Loog Oldham, departed during the sessions, leaving the band to produce the album themselves for the first time.
The Famous 3D Cover: The original LP featured a lenticular 3D image of the band that appeared to move when tilted. It was so expensive to produce that later pressings swapped it for a static photo. rolling stones satanic majesties request rar

Released in December 1967, this was the Rolling Stones' response to the "Summer of Love" and The Beatles' Sgt. Pepper. It was a massive departure from their R&B roots, featuring everything from African rhythms and string arrangements to Brian Jones experimenting with the Mellotron and electric dulcimer.
